The event takes place against the backdrop of the 41st Long Beach Internationals, the longest running event martial arts show and tournament in the United States.
It begins on July 28 and runs through July 30, 2006. This event has played host to some of the biggest action and film stars from around the world.
Beginning with Bruce Lee, Chuck Norris, Blake Edwards, and hundreds of other actors, producers, directors, Warner Bros., 20th Century Fox, ESPN and filmmakers from around the world.
The Long Beach Center has two large screening rooms and multiple smaller venues for the screening of the selected films on the beautiful sun splashed pacific coast.
It has just been announced that Black Belt Magazine will also join the show with their incredible Black Belt Hall of Fame Dinner which hosts nearly 1,000 guests as well as their fantastic 2nd Annual Black Belt Festival of Martial Arts. These two events combined with the AOF Festival will be a showcase of action, fun and excitement for upwards of 20,000 guests.

SPOTLIGHT ON BRED IN THE BONE AND FILMMAKER STAN HARRINGTON AOF was our first fest and it was an honor to be selected the Best in
Show. Since then "Bred In The Bone" has appeared at Mann's Chinese where it was chosen as a runner up for Best In Show and the Winner of Best Feature Film.
It's a film that I am very proud of as it was shot for a mere $5,000 in true guerilla style and it has attracted the interest of many key groups including the Sundance Media Group, VASST, Sony Media Software and many publications on Film Making and editing my next film, "The Craving Heart" will be shot for $6,500 and is due to screen at the next AOF Fest.
